Anything not understood is held to have been part of an unknown ritual. ;’) Intentionally broken small figurines (shaped, fired, then broken) were found in large quantities in Dolni Vestonice, 26,000 years ago. :’) So it’s a pretty old damned ritual, if that’s really what’s going on. ;’)
